The Core Components of a Permanent Job Offer Letter

A Permanent Job Offer Letter Sample is a formal document that outlines the terms and conditions of your employment. It is a legally binding agreement between you and your employer , so understanding every detail is super important. This letter serves as your official confirmation of acceptance and sets clear expectations for both parties. Think of it like a contract for your new job. It’s usually structured with several key sections that explain the nitty-gritty. Here’s a glimpse of what you can expect to see:
  • Your Name and Contact Information
  • Employer’s Name and Contact Information
  • Date of the Letter
  • Job Title
  • Start Date
  • Salary and Benefits Information
  • Reporting Structure
  • Conditions of Employment (like background checks)
  • Company Policies
  • Signature Lines
To make it even clearer, let’s look at a simplified table of what a typical offer letter might cover:
Section What it Means
Job Title The exact name of the position you’ve been offered.
Start Date The day you officially begin your new role.
Salary Your annual or hourly pay rate.
Benefits Information about health insurance, paid time off, retirement plans, etc.

Permanent Job Offer Letter Sample - Standard Offer

[Your Name] [Your Address] [Your Phone Number] [Your Email Address] [Date] [Hiring Manager Name] [Hiring Manager Title] [Company Name] [Company Address] Dear [Mr./Ms./Mx. Last Name], We are pleased to formally offer you the position of [Job Title] at [Company Name]. Based on our recent discussions, we believe your skills and experience are an excellent match for this role and our team. Your anticipated start date will be [Start Date]. You will report to [Manager’s Name], [Manager’s Title]. Your starting salary will be [Salary Amount] per [Year/Hour], paid on a [Weekly/Bi-weekly] basis. In addition to your salary, you will be eligible for our comprehensive benefits package, which includes health, dental, and vision insurance, [Number] days of paid time off per year, and [mention any other key benefits like 401k matching or bonuses]. A more detailed overview of our benefits will be provided to you during your onboarding. This offer of employment is contingent upon [mention any contingencies, e.g., successful completion of a background check, verification of references, signing of an NDA]. We are very excited about the possibility of you joining our team and contributing to our continued success. Please signify your acceptance of this offer by signing and returning this letter by [Response Deadline Date]. If you have any questions, please do not hesitate to contact me directly at [Your Phone Number] or [Your Email Address]. Sincerely, [Your Name] [Your Title] [Company Name] I accept the offer of employment as outlined above. _________________________ [Your Signature] _________________________ [Your Typed Name] _________________________ [Date]
